Удаление каскада Oracle Sql

Oracle

История Drop Cascade Oracle SQL?

История Drop Cascade Oracle SQL?

Функция "DROP CASCADE" в Oracle SQL является частью более широких команд языка определения данных (DDL), которые позволяют пользователям эффективно управлять объектами базы данных. Исторически Oracle предоставляла различные механизмы для управления зависимостями между объектами базы данных, такими как таблицы, представления и индексы. Команда "DROP" используется для удаления этих объектов из базы данных, в то время как опция "CASCADE" позволяет автоматически удалять зависимые объекты, которые полагаются на удаляемый объект. Эта функция упрощает управление базой данных, предотвращая появление потерянных объектов и обеспечивая ссылочную целостность. За эти годы Oracle развила свои возможности SQL, повысив эффективность и удобство использования таких команд, как "DROP CASCADE", для поддержки сложных структур и отношений баз данных. **Краткий ответ:** Функция "DROP CASCADE" в Oracle SQL позволяет пользователям удалять объект базы данных вместе со всеми его зависимыми объектами, упрощая управление базой данных и поддерживая ссылочную целостность.

Преимущества и недостатки Drop Cascade Oracle SQL?

Команда Drop Cascade в Oracle SQL имеет как преимущества, так и недостатки. Одним из основных преимуществ является ее способность упрощать управление базой данных, позволяя пользователям удалять таблицу вместе со всеми ее зависимыми объектами, такими как индексы, ограничения и триггеры, в одной команде. Это может сэкономить время и снизить риск ошибок, которые могут возникнуть, если каждый зависимый объект будет удален по отдельности. Однако основным недостатком является потенциальная возможность непреднамеренной потери данных; использование Drop Cascade без тщательного рассмотрения может привести к удалению критических зависимостей или связанных данных, которые все еще могут быть необходимы. Кроме того, это может усложнить усилия по восстановлению, поскольку восстановление удаленных объектов становится более сложным, когда задействовано несколько зависимостей. Поэтому, хотя Drop Cascade может повысить эффективность, для избежания негативных последствий требуются осторожность и полное понимание. **Краткий ответ:** Команда Drop Cascade в Oracle SQL упрощает управление базой данных, удаляя таблицу и ее зависимости за один шаг, экономя время и снижая риски ошибок. Однако это создает риск непреднамеренной потери данных и усложняет усилия по восстановлению, требуя осторожного использования.

Преимущества и недостатки Drop Cascade Oracle SQL?
Преимущества Drop Cascade Oracle SQL?

Преимущества Drop Cascade Oracle SQL?

Функция Drop Cascade в Oracle SQL предлагает несколько преимуществ, особенно при управлении сложными схемами баз данных с взаимозависимыми объектами. Используя команду DROP CASCADE, администраторы баз данных могут эффективно удалять объект и все его зависимые объекты за одну операцию, что упрощает обслуживание и снижает риск появления потерянных зависимостей. Это особенно полезно в сценариях, где таблицы имеют ограничения внешнего ключа или когда представления, триггеры и индексы привязаны к удаляемому объекту. Кроме того, это повышает производительность за счет минимизации количества отдельных требуемых команд удаления, тем самым оптимизируя процесс очистки и гарантируя, что база данных останется организованной и свободной от ненужного беспорядка. **Краткий ответ:** Функция Drop Cascade в Oracle SQL позволяет эффективно удалять объект и все его зависимые объекты за одну команду, упрощая обслуживание базы данных, сокращая количество потерянных зависимостей и повышая производительность за счет минимизации количества необходимых операций.

Проблемы Drop Cascade Oracle SQL?

Команда «Drop Cascade» в Oracle SQL представляет несколько проблем, с которыми должны справиться администраторы баз данных. Одной из существенных проблем является потенциальная возможность непреднамеренной потери данных, поскольку использование параметра DROP CASCADE удаляет не только указанный объект, но и все зависимые объекты, такие как ограничения, индексы и связанные таблицы. Это может привести к каскадному эффекту, когда критические данные или структуры непреднамеренно удаляются, что усложняет усилия по восстановлению. Кроме того, управление разрешениями и обеспечение того, чтобы пользователи имели соответствующие права для выполнения таких команд, может быть проблематичным, особенно в средах с несколькими пользователями и ролями. Кроме того, влияние на производительность удаления больших объектов или многочисленных зависимостей может нагружать системные ресурсы, что приводит к простою или снижению производительности во время выполнения. **Краткий ответ:** Проблемы использования «Drop Cascade» в Oracle SQL включают риск непреднамеренной потери данных из-за удаления зависимых объектов, сложности в управлении разрешениями пользователей и потенциальные проблемы с производительностью при работе с большими наборами данных или многочисленными зависимостями.

Проблемы Drop Cascade Oracle SQL?
Ищете таланты или помощь по теме Drop Cascade Oracle Sql?

Ищете таланты или помощь по теме Drop Cascade Oracle Sql?

Поиск таланта или помощи для Drop Cascade в Oracle SQL подразумевает поиск людей или ресурсов, разбирающихся в управлении базами данных и синтаксисе SQL. Команда "DROP CASCADE" используется для удаления таблицы вместе со всеми ее зависимыми объектами, такими как ограничения внешнего ключа и индексы. Чтобы эффективно использовать эту команду, можно обратиться к опытным администраторам баз данных, разработчикам SQL или к онлайн-форумам и сообществам, которые специализируются на базах данных Oracle. Кроме того, официальная документация и руководства Oracle могут предоставить ценную информацию о передовых методах и потенциальных подводных камнях при использовании команды DROP CASCADE. **Краткий ответ:** Чтобы найти талант или помощь относительно "Drop Cascade" в Oracle SQL, обратитесь к опытным администраторам баз данных или разработчикам SQL, проконсультируйтесь на онлайн-форумах и обратитесь к официальной документации Oracle за рекомендациями по безопасному и эффективному использованию команды.

Служба разработки Easiio

Easiio находится на переднем крае технологических инноваций, предлагая комплексный набор услуг по разработке программного обеспечения, адаптированных к требованиям современного цифрового ландшафта. Наши экспертные знания охватывают такие передовые области, как машинное обучение, нейронные сети, блокчейн, криптовалюты, приложения Large Language Model (LLM) и сложные алгоритмы. Используя эти передовые технологии, Easiio создает индивидуальные решения, которые способствуют успеху и эффективности бизнеса. Чтобы изучить наши предложения или инициировать запрос на обслуживание, мы приглашаем вас посетить нашу страницу разработки программного обеспечения.

баннер

Раздел рекламы

баннер

Рекламное место в аренду

FAQ

    Что такое Оракул в блокчейне?
  • Оракул блокчейна — это сервис, который переносит внешние данные в блокчейн для использования в смарт-контрактах.
  • Зачем нужны оракулы в блокчейне?
  • Оракулы необходимы, поскольку блокчейны не могут самостоятельно получить доступ к данным вне сети, что необходимо для многих смарт-контрактов.
  • Какие существуют типы оракулов?
  • Типы включают входящие оракулы, исходящие оракулы, программные оракулы, аппаратные оракулы и оракулы, основанные на консенсусе.
  • Что такое входящие и исходящие оракулы?
  • Входящие оракулы переносят данные из блокчейна в блокчейн, тогда как исходящие оракулы отправляют данные из блокчейна во внешние системы.
  • Что такое децентрализованный оракул?
  • Децентрализованный оракул использует несколько источников данных и валидаторов для обеспечения надежности и защиты данных от несанкционированного доступа для блокчейн-приложений.
  • Каковы наиболее распространенные способы использования оракулов в смарт-контрактах?
  • Оракулы используются в таких приложениях, как рынки прогнозирования, DeFi, страхование и игры, где требуются реальные данные.
  • Как оракул обеспечивает точность данных?
  • Некоторые оракулы используют несколько источников или полагаются на децентрализованную сеть валидаторов для проверки точности данных.
  • Что такое Chainlink в контексте оракулов?
  • Chainlink — это децентрализованная сеть оракулов, которая связывает смарт-контракты с реальными данными через безопасные и надежные каналы данных.
  • Каковы риски безопасности при использовании оракулов?
  • Манипулирование оракулами, известное как «проблема оракула», представляет собой риск, поскольку ненадежные данные могут поставить под угрозу смарт-контракты.
  • Какой пример аппаратного оракула?
  • Аппаратный оракул может представлять собой датчик, который отправляет данные о температуре или GPS в режиме реального времени в блокчейн для обработки.
  • В чем проблема оракула?
  • Проблема оракула — это задача обеспечения точности и защищенности данных от несанкционированного доступа из источников вне сети в смарт-контракты внутри сети.
  • Что такое оракул, основанный на консенсусе?
  • Оракулы, основанные на консенсусе, используют несколько валидаторов для проверки точности данных перед их вводом в блокчейн.
  • Как работают оракулы в DeFi?
  • В DeFi оракулы предоставляют ценовые и рыночные данные, необходимые для выполнения таких функций, как кредитование, заимствование и торговля.
  • Можно ли доверять оракулам?
  • Доверие к оракулам зависит от их источников данных, протоколов безопасности и децентрализации, при этом децентрализованные оракулы предлагают большее доверие.
  • Что такое интеграция API в Oracle?
  • Интеграция API позволяет оракулам извлекать данные из внешних источников, таких как службы погоды, финансовые рынки или устройства Интернета вещей, для использования в блокчейне.
Свяжитесь с нами
Телефон:
866-460-7666
ДОБАВЛЯТЬ.:
11501 Дублинский бульвар, офис 200, Дублин, Калифорния, 94568
Эл. почта:
contact@easiio.com
Свяжитесь с намиЗабронировать встречу
Если у вас есть какие-либо вопросы или предложения, оставьте сообщение, мы свяжемся с вами в течение 24 часов.
Отправьте

Контакты

TEL: 866-460-7666

ЭЛЕКТРОННАЯ ПОЧТА:contact@easiio.com

АДРЕС: 11501 Дублинский бульвар, офис 200, Дублин, Калифорния, 94568

Сферы деятельности

SG Weee Скаймета Findaitools

Номер телефона

Код зоны